A Livingston County man was arrested late last night after causing a spectacular crash in Livonia.
The Livingston County Sheriff’s Office says they were first called about a power outage in the Village of Lakeville. Deputies arrived to find 36-year-old Michael Rogers of Conesus had smashed into a line of three parked cars and a boat on a trailer. He finished by knocking down a utility pole which caused the power outage.
Rogers tested at twice the legal limit for alcohol and was charged with DWI, driving with a suspended registration and other offenses.
